Newcastle Crowds Cheer Cup Heroes Aka Newcastle Crowds Greet Cup Heroes (1955)

    Newcastle, Newcastle-on-Tyne Tyne & Wear. LV & SV Newcastle team driving along in coach, past packed crowds on either side of street, holding Cup (Football Cup) aloft. SV Crowd cheering. SV & SCU Team on top of coach, holding Cup aloft. SV Massed crowds cheering in Newcastle football ground. GV Massed crowds cheering as the team with the captain holding the Cup, walk onto the ground. SV Massed crowds cheering. SV & AS & CU Scoular being cheered and holding Cup aloft surrounded by cheering crowds. SV Massed crowds cheering. SV Jackie Milburn walking out onto stands with the Cup, he blows kiss and waves to crowd. SV Mass of girls calling out "We want Jackie". CU Jackie Milburn smiling and blows kiss. SV Newcastle captain Scoular standing in front of mikes (lead for voice). CU Newcastle Captain Jimmy Scoular speaking (natural sound). He refers to not coming back to Newcastle without the Cup. LV Massed crowds cheering. (Orig.Neg.) Co-Curate is a project which brings together online collections, museums, universities, schools and community groups to make and re-make stories and images from North East England and Cumbria. Co-Curate is a trans-disciplinary project that will open up 'official' museum and 'un-officia'l co-created community-based collections and archives through innovative collaborative approaches using social media and open archives/data.
